Much to the chagrin of the rest of the NBA, the Golden State Warriors have found their groove and appear poised for another run at a title. The defending Western Conference champs visited Utah for a Thursday night matchup with the Jazz.
After dropping 26 points and 5 rebounds in a 106-99 victory, Stephen Curry decided to bless his biggest fans with game-worn sneakers. After signing his yellow and blue Under Armour Curry 3s, Curry passed one of the shoes off to a young Warriors fan. However, because people suck, somebody tried to steal the shoe and make away with it. Thankfully, according to sideline reporter Rosalyn Gold-Onwude, security took care of the situation and the boy received the shoe as intended.
